Trenchless Pipe Relining Techniques

Pipe relining is a trenchless method of repairing and rehabilitating existing pipes without the need for extensive excavation. This innovative approach involves installing a new lining inside the damaged or deteriorated pipe, effectively creating a seamless, watertight barrier that restores the pipe’s functionality.

Cured-in-Place Pipe (CIPP) Lining

One of the most widely used pipe relining techniques is Cured-in-Place Pipe (CIPP) Lining. This process involves inserting a resin-impregnated felt liner into the damaged pipe. The liner is then inflated, pressing against the pipe walls, and cured using heat, steam, or UV light. The result is a new, structurally sound pipe within the existing one, providing a durable and leak-proof solution.

Pipe Relining with Epoxy Coatings

Another popular pipe relining method is the application of epoxy coatings. In this technique, a two-part epoxy resin is sprayed or poured into the pipe, creating a smooth, seamless, and corrosion-resistant lining. Epoxy coatings are particularly effective for addressing issues such as leaks, scale buildup, and minor structural defects.

Pipe Bursting and Slip Lining

For more severe pipe damage or scenarios where the existing pipe needs to be replaced, pipe bursting and slip lining techniques can be employed. Pipe bursting involves using a bursting head to fracture the old pipe while simultaneously pulling a new, high-density polyethylene (HDPE) pipe into place. Slip lining, on the other hand, involves inserting a smaller-diameter pipe into the existing one, effectively creating a new, sealed pipe within the old.

Pipe Material Considerations

When selecting a pipe relining solution, it’s essential to consider the material and condition of the existing pipes. Factors such as durability, corrosion resistance, and flow capacity play a crucial role in determining the most appropriate relining method. For example, cast iron pipes may require a different approach compared to PVC or clay pipes, as the relining process might want to account for their unique characteristics and potential challenges.

Long-Term Leak Repair Benefits

Pipe relining offers numerous benefits that make it an attractive solution for long-term leak repair and pipeline rehabilitation. These advantages extend beyond the immediate repair, providing lasting improvements to the structural integrity and performance of the plumbing system.

Improved Structural Integrity

Pipe relining techniques strengthen the existing pipes by reinforcing the walls and reducing the risk of future failures. The new lining material creates a protective barrier that prevents further cracking, corrosion, and degradation, ensuring the longevity of the plumbing system.

Enhanced Hydraulic Performance

In addition to structural enhancements, pipe relining can improve the hydraulic performance of the plumbing system. The smooth, seamless lining created during the relining process increases water pressure and optimizes drainage flow, resulting in more efficient and reliable water delivery.

Regulatory Compliance and Sustainability

Pipe relining solutions are often more environmentally friendly than traditional dig-and-replace methods, as they minimize the impact on the surrounding landscape. This approach also aligns with local regulations and sustainability initiatives, making it a preferred choice for many property owners and facilities managers.

Cost-Effective Pipeline Rehabilitation

Pipe relining is not only a practical solution but also a cost-effective one when compared to traditional pipe replacement methods. The trenchless nature of the relining process, along with the long-term benefits it provides, makes it a financially viable option for both residential and commercial property owners.

Minimized Disruption and Excavation

One of the primary advantages of pipe relining is the reduced need for extensive excavation and landscape disturbance. Trenchless installation methods, such as CIPP lining and epoxy coatings, allow for the repair or replacement of pipes without the need to dig up and replace the entire system. This minimizes the impact on the surrounding infrastructure, saving property owners time, money, and the hassle of restoring their landscaping.

Extended Lifespan and Maintenance

Pipe relining offers a long-term solution to plumbing issues, with many relining methods providing a lifespan of up to 50 years or more. This extended durability reduces the need for frequent maintenance and repairs, further contributing to the cost-effectiveness of this approach.

Pre-Installation Assessments

Before commencing the pipe relining process, a thorough evaluation of the existing pipe condition is conducted. This assessment includes inspecting the pipe for structural integrity, flow capacity, and any existing damage or obstructions. The findings from this evaluation help the plumbing professionals determine the most suitable relining technique and materials for the project.
